How much do senior web developer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ior web developer in Windermere, FL is $101,950.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$81,000.00 and $117,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a senior web developer?

A senior web developer is a highly skilled computer coding professional with fluency in languages such as HTML, JavaScript, and CSS. In this career, your responsibilities include designing, developing, and debugging the backend of software programs for websites, applications, tools, and databases. You also work with JavaScript frameworks, develop tests using testing frameworks, help build and deploy automation scripts, troubleshoot, and resolve app performance issues. As a senior web developer, you may supervise a team of developers and collaborate with user experience designers to determine what the frontend user experience and website layout will look like during the design phase. Other duties may include enforcing coding standards, reviewing the work completed by your team, managing the budget and project schedule, and communicating directly with clients.

The main difference between a Senior Web Developer and a Web Developer lies in experience, responsibilities, and expertise. Senior Web Developers handle complex projects, mentor team members, and often have more advanced skills and certifications. Web Developers are typically entry-level or junior roles focused on building websites and gaining experience. Both roles are essential in the tech industry, but the senior position involves greater leadership and technical depth.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ior web develop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Web Developer, you need advanced proficiency in programming languages like JavaScript, HTML, CSS, and backend frameworks, supported by a bachelor’s degree in computer science or equivalent experience. Expertise in tools such as version control (Git), CI/CD pipelines, and knowledge of modern frameworks (React, Angular, Node.js) are typically required, along with relevant certifications. Strong problem-solving ability, effective communication, and leadership skills help you collaborate across teams and mentor junior developers. These competencies ensure high-quality, scalable web solutions and support successful project delivery in dynamic development environments.

Senior Web Developer

We're looking for a Senior Web Developer to take ownership of the websites across our brand portfolio, reporting to the Digital Marketing Director. You'll be the most senior and technical voice for our web presence; building, maintaining, and continually improving each site, setting development standards across the portfolio, and formulating on how new sites get built. Our preferred stack is Next.js on the front end with a headless CMS powering content, and you'll help shape that direction going forward. You'll work closely with our internal marketing team, leadership, and in-house designers, with minimal need to coordinate outside vendors. You'll partner with our Director of IT and VP of AI on hosting, security, and AI tooling (our infrastructure will run behind Cloudflare). Domain management is handled separately. The portfolio will keep growing as the company adds new brands, and this role will grow with it.

Essential Responsibilities:

  • Own the build, upkeep, and continuous improvement of every website in the company's portfolio and set the technical standards other work is measured against.
  • Build new sites using Next.js paired with a headless CMS and lead the setup/configuration of the CMS for each new site.
  • Drive decisions on when and how to migrate existing sites to our Next.js + headless CMS stack and evaluate new tools or platforms as the portfolio grows.
  • Translate priorities from internal marketing, leadership, and in-house design stakeholders into a technical roadmap across multiple brands and provide informed recommendations when needed.
  • Monitor site performance and ensure 99.9% uptime; independently diagnose and resolve complex, site-level issues.
  • Keep content management systems, plugins, themes, and dependencies current and secure across all sites.
  • Optimize sites for speed, mobile responsiveness, accessibility, and work with our SEO specialist. Together, you will execute SEO and AEO best practices and establish reusable patterns/components to keep this consistent across the portfolio.
  • Partner with the Director of IT on hosting, Cloudflare configuration, and site security architecture.
  • Partner day-to-day with internal marketing, leadership, and in-house designers to translate business needs into working websites. This is a fully in-house function with minimal outside vendor involvement.
  • Work with the VP of AI to define how AI coding tools/assistants get used across the development workflow, and model that usage for future hires.
  • Stand up new websites, including CMS architecture and setup, as additional brands and properties are added to the portfolio.
  • Set and maintain documentation, coding standards, and best practices for web development across all properties, with an eye toward mentoring future developers as the team grows.

Qualifications & Abilities:

  • 5+ years of professional experience building and maintaining production websites, including experience owning projects independently end to end.
  • Strong, demonstrated experience building with React/Next.js, and the judgment to make architecture-level decisions, not just implement them.
  • Solid experience working with a headless CMS (Strapi or similar) to model content and power a decoupled front end, including standing up new CMS instances from scratch.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ple, concurrent projects across different brands with minimal oversight.
  • Strong working knowledge of SEO fundamentals, site performance optimization, and web security best practices.
  • Experience with version control (Git) and modern development workflows, including using AI coding assistants effectively.
  • Strong design sense and attention to detail and able to keep each brand's look and voice consistent across a growing portfolio.
  • Excellent communication skills and comfort operating as the senior technical point of contact for non-technical stakeholders, including leadership.
